Give Northern Govs National Awards, Lawmaker Tells Tinubu

Published

on

The Senator representing Kogi West, Smart Adeyemi has called on the president-elect, Asiwaju Bola Tinubu, to confer National Merit Award on Northern governors for the heroic role they played in shifting power from the North to the South in the All Progressives Congress.

According to him, having won this election, some of them sat down and meditated on how the APC got this far to win and noted the great role of Northern governors.

Senator Adeyemi on Wednesday while addressing journalists in Abuja said the APC as a whole must thank the Northern governors who came to a consensus.

He noted that the decision helped the emergence of the best candidate Nigeria has ever produced for the presidential election “A man of a good antecedent, a man known not to be sentimental, a man of great strength of character, intelligence, a man that is cerebral and highly mobile, a man with a great record of service to God and humanity.”

Adeyemi after congratulating the president-elect, noted, “We have to commend Northern governors because no matter how good a building is, you would have to look at the foundation.

“Our candidate, incoming president and his vice came this far because the Northern governors concluded that the presidency should be zoned from the North to the South.”

He added, “To me, the Northern governors deserve National Merit Award for what they have done. If the North had insisted on fielding a candidate, then only God knows what would happen to Nigeria. The governor we have today in the North, I see them as the new Sardauna, the premier of the Northern region.

“When I speak about Sardauna, I speak against the background of his qualities, how he governed the diverse North and today we still have monuments of his achievements in every part cutting across ethnicity and tribe.”

Senator Adeyemi added, “What makes a good leader is to have a large heart and be considerate to other people. Today, the Northern governors have proved to the whole world that they are the new Sardauna of this generation. The only way to compensate them is for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u to give all the Northern governors that came together and said power must move to the South National Merit Award.

“Whenever the history of this dispensation will be written, the role of Northern governors at that convention will be an integral part of it. It will be said the North in their wisdom came together and said let power shift to the South”.

The lawmaker also deviated into the issue of the delayed result by the electoral body.

He said, “Those crying foul over the election results released by INEC had planned to hack the INEC server and spent a lot of money on that, but it failed as INEC delayed the uploading of results.”

PDP Reprimands Members Backing Tinubu, Threatens Sanctions

The National Working Committee of the Peoples Democratic Party has issued a stern warning to members endorsing President Bola Tinubu for re-election, describing such actions as anti-party activities.

In a statement signed by its National Publicity Secretary, Debo Ologunagba, on Friday, the party said it had reviewed what it described as “persistent public media outbursts” by some members who have openly declared support for the All Progressives Congress ahead of the 2027 presidential election.

The statement read, “The National Working Committee of the Peoples Democratic Party has reviewed the anti-party activities of certain members of the Party, particularly those endorsing President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for re-election in 2027.

Of serious concern is the persistent public media outbursts against our Party by some prominent members whose actions and utterances including their public declaration of support and willingness to work for the victory of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in the 2027 Presidential election in violation of the provision of the PDP Constitution (as amended in 2017) constitute a serious threat to the stability and sustenance of our Party.”

The PDP noted that such actions violate Section 10(6) of its constitution, which prohibits members from aligning with other parties or groups to undermine the PDP or its elected officials.

“Specifically, Section 10 (6) of the PDP Constitution provides that “NO MEMBER of the Party SHALL align with other Parties or groups to undermine the Party or any of its elected government”.

Such anti-party activities have continued to impact negatively on the PDP leading to division, disaffection and heavy hemorrhaging of members with the capacity to diminish our Party’s electoral fortune if not immediately checked,” the statement noted.

Citing Section 59(1) of its constitution, the NWC issued a strong reprimand to the members involved, warning that failure to retrace their steps would attract stiffer sanctions.

The party urged all members to remain loyal and focused as it prepares for its national convention scheduled for November 15 and 16 in Ibadan, Oyo State.
